Elements Influencing Your Paint Timeline
When planning your painting task, a number of elements can influence your timeline substantially.
First, consider the size and range of your project. Larger areas or complicated layouts will naturally take longer to complete.

Climate condition also contribute, especially for outside job, as rain or extreme temperature levels can delay your plans.
Furthermore, the schedule of your selected specialist can impact timing. If they remain in high need, you might've to wait longer for their solutions.
Finally, ensure you account for drying times in between coats, which can also affect just how swiftly you can finish your task.
Seasonal Factors To Consider for Exterior And Interior Painting
While the timing of your paint task can be versatile, seasonal considerations can make a substantial distinction in both the quality and performance of your work.
For outside painting, late springtime to very early fall offers ideal conditions, as moderate temperature levels and low humidity aid repaint adhere appropriately. Nevertheless, winter season can be hard on outside tasks as a result of chilly temperature levels and moisture.
When it comes to interior painting, you can function year-round, however take into consideration air flow. In warmer months, you can open up windows for fresh air, while in winter season, you could depend on heating to help the paint dry.
Eventually, aligning your task with the best season will improve the long life of your paint work and ensure a smoother process in general.
